McDonald's Price Performance
Shares of MCD opened at $296.18 on Tuesday. The firm's 50 day simple moving average is $311.89 and its 200 day simple moving average is $303.03. The company has a market capitalization of $211.78 billion, a P/E ratio of 26.00, a P/E/G ratio of 3.10 and a beta of 0.56. McDonald's Co. has a 1-year low of $243.53 and a 1-year high of $326.32.
McDonald's (NYSE:MCD -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 1st. The fast-food giant reported $2.67 EPS for the quarter, hitting the consensus estimate of $2.67. The firm had revenue of $5.96 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$6.17 billion. McDonald's had a net margin of 31.73% and a negative return on equity of 181.63%. The business's revenue was down 3.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the firm posted $2.70 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ts anticipate that McDonald's Co. will post 12.25 earnings per share for the current year.
McDonald's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, June 16th. Shareholders of record on Monday, June 2nd were paid a dividend of $1.77 per share. This represents a $7.08 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.39%. The ex-dividend date was Monday, June 2nd. McDonald's's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 62.49%.

McDonald's Company Profile

McDonald's Corp. engages in the operation and franchising of restaurants. It operates through the following segments: U.S., International Operated Markets, and International Developmental Licensed Markets and Corporate. The U.S. segment focuses its operations on the United States. The International Operated Markets segment consists of operations and the franchising of restaurants in Australia, Canada,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Spain, and the U.K.
